Hodgepodge Thrift Store – San Rafael supports hospice and palliative care services by funding and benefiting local hospice programs. Operated by volunteers and community donations, the thrift store plays a crucial role in sustaining end-of-life care for individuals and families in need. Proceeds from sales directly support compassionate hospice services, ensuring patients receive high-quality, dignified care. The organization fosters strong community involvement, encouraging donations and volunteer participation to aid in providing resources for hospice programs. By offering gently used clothing, furniture, and household items, Hodgepodge Thrift Store provides a sustainable means of supporting hospice care while giving customers affordable shopping options. As a non-profit initiative, the store helps bring awareness to hospice needs and creates a compassionate space for community support.
